31 Aug, Sat 8:00AM McCleans Pass – Mt Jamison – Point Cameron and return
Grade:4/6 Length 11km  ↑200m Sydney Branch
Mark G.
Walk | A bushwalk of any kind short or longThis is a walk which must rate as one of my favourite in the Gardens of Stone National Park. The views along the way are quite frankly incredible with wide ranging vistas of Pantoneys Crown and the Capertee Valley as we seek out and explore such beautiful spots as McCleans Pass, Dead Tree Camp Canyon and Point Cameron before returning the same way. The pagodas along the way are a photographers delight and you would be hard pressed to find a better skyline traverse. Hazards: Rock scrambling and some off-track walking.
Location: Gardens of Stone NP
Map: Ben Bullen 89314S and Cullen Bullen 89313N Limit:15.
